Output e20c156a9323a63ed0aeb2cb2e437e8b653b2aa550aae3ec3cff03a3518114eb:0

value
52746
script pubkey
OP_0 OP_PUSHBYTES_20 8237961f522fd3e51f8e07e25b0e8573bab60a57
address
bc1qsgmev86j9lf728uwql39kr59wwatvzjhxpzr6l
transaction
e20c156a9323a63ed0aeb2cb2e437e8b653b2aa550aae3ec3cff03a3518114eb
confirmations
158603
spent
true